DANVILLE SCHOOLS PERFORMANCE BY GROUP

Percent (%) and number (#) of students includes only students tested; state tests are not given at every grade level.
"Proficient/Distinguished" scores mean students have met or passed state standards.
2015-16 "Novice" is the lowest performance level. (There is also an "Apprentice" level, but that classification doesn't clarify performance. Apprentice
READING would be an improvement over Novice, but it means students are still not meeting state standards.)
Elementary Middle High
% % %
Proficient/ # of % # of Proficient/ # of % # of Proficient/ # of % # of
Distinguished students Novice Students Distinguished students Novice students Distinguished students Novice students
African-
American 37.9% 25 33.3% 22 33.3% 24 37.5% 27 24.0% 6 76.0% 19
2 or more
races 44.6% 25 19.6% 11 44.4% 16 38.9% 14 63.6% 7 27.3% 3

Hispanic 44.4% 20 26.7% 12 29.2% 7 33.3% 8 46.2% 6 53.8% 7

White 57.1% 140 18.8% 46 62.3% 162 18.8% 49 53.8% 43 38.8% 31

Free / Reduced
Lunch 42.4% 129 26.6% 81 39.8% 102 35.5% 91 37.3% 31 57.8% 48
Students with
IEPs 25% 18 51.4% 37 25.9% 14 61.1% 33 7.7% 1 84.6% 11
